Summary of Essential Job Functions of the Board Certified Behavior Analyst:

  • Conducting assessment activities related to the need for behavioral interventions;
  • Designing, executing and monitoring behavioral analysis and therapy treatment programs;
  • Overseeing implementation of behavioral analysis programs by other Company employees;
  • Training, designing behavioral systems, and performance management;
  • Facilitating parent meetings/ parent training to ensure consistency between the home and clinic;
  • Completing comprehensive goals for Clients and completing reports for all necessary documentation requirements related to reimbursement from insurance companies and for review by Clients;
  • Completing an accurate weekly log of all billable interactions and billable Service hours for the Client chart and reporting all information to Company;
  • Working collaboratively with other professionals involved in Client's case;
  • Staying current with research and new methodologies
  • Other activities generally performed by a BCBA that are directly related to behavioral analysis such as activities related to oversight of Company programs and employees.
